There are hotels that are advertised as "gay friendly", but they all seem really expensive, for some reason (at least by SE Asian standards).

I usually just a find a well reviewed joint, that has a price I like, and take my chances that the guy on the counter at night is reasonably chilled. I've been to Saigon at least seven times now, and never had a problem - except once, when the guy insisted that if my off was staying all night, that I pay extra for double occupancy.

My impression is that most hotels in Vietnam don't care if you bring someone back, as long as you're discrete.
